Member Function Documentation

int Session::Connect Database ,
const std::string &  ,
const std::string &  ,
const std::string & 
 

Definition at line 148 of file Session.cpp.

References Database::error(), m_hdbc, m_henv, and ShowErrorInfo().

00149 {
00150         SQLRETURN retcode;
00151         int value;
00152 
00153         if (!m_henv)
00154         {
00155                 // Allocate environment handle (ENV)
00156                 retcode = SQLAllocHandle(SQL_HANDLE_ENV, SQL_NULL_HANDLE, &m_henv);
00157                 if (retcode == SQL_ERROR || retcode == SQL_SUCCESS_WITH_INFO)
00158                 {
00159                         ShowErrorInfo(retcode, SQL_HANDLE_ENV, m_henv);
00160                 }
00161                 if (retcode != SQL_SUCCESS && retcode != SQL_SUCCESS_WITH_INFO)
00162                 {
00163                         db.error("Allocate environment handle (ENV) failed");
00164                         return -1;
00165                 }
00166 
00167                 // Set the ODBC version environment attribute
00168                 retcode = SQLSetEnvAttr(m_henv, SQL_ATTR_ODBC_VERSION, (void*)SQL_OV_ODBC3, 0);
00169                 if (retcode == SQL_ERROR || retcode == SQL_SUCCESS_WITH_INFO)
00170                 {
00171                         ShowErrorInfo(retcode, SQL_HANDLE_ENV, m_henv);
00172                 }
00173                 if (retcode != SQL_SUCCESS && retcode != SQL_SUCCESS_WITH_INFO)
00174                 {
00175                         db.error("Set the ODBC version environment attribute failed");
00176                         return -2;
00177                 }
00178         }
00179 
00180         // Allocate connection handle (DBC)
00181         retcode = SQLAllocHandle(SQL_HANDLE_DBC, m_henv, &m_hdbc);
00182         if (retcode == SQL_ERROR || retcode == SQL_SUCCESS_WITH_INFO)
00183         {
00184                 ShowErrorInfo(retcode, SQL_HANDLE_DBC, m_hdbc);
00185         }
00186         if (retcode != SQL_SUCCESS && retcode != SQL_SUCCESS_WITH_INFO)
00187         {
00188                 db.error("Allocate connection handle (DBC) failed");
00189                 return -3;
00190         }
00191 
00192         // Set login timeout to 5 seconds.
00193         value = 5;
00194         SQLSetConnectAttr(m_hdbc, SQL_ATTR_LOGIN_TIMEOUT, (SQLPOINTER)&value, 0);
00195         if (retcode == SQL_ERROR || retcode == SQL_SUCCESS_WITH_INFO)
00196         {
00197                 ShowErrorInfo(retcode, SQL_HANDLE_DBC, m_hdbc);
00198         }
00199 
00200         // Connect to data source
00201         retcode = SQLConnect(m_hdbc,
00202                                                         (SQLCHAR*) dsn.c_str(), SQL_NTS,
00203                                                         (SQLCHAR*) user.c_str(), SQL_NTS,
00204                                                         (SQLCHAR*) password.c_str(), SQL_NTS);
00205 
00206         if (retcode == SQL_ERROR || retcode == SQL_SUCCESS_WITH_INFO)
00207         {
00208                 ShowErrorInfo(retcode, SQL_HANDLE_DBC, m_hdbc);
00209         }
00210         if (retcode != SQL_SUCCESS && retcode != SQL_SUCCESS_WITH_INFO)
00211         {
00212                 db.error("Connect to data source failed");
00213                 db.error(dsn);
00214                 return -4;
00215         }
00216 
00217         // TODO: SQLGetInfo - to get info about odbc driver capabilities
00218 
00219         return 0;
00220 }

void Session::ShowErrorInfo SQLRETURN  ,
SQLSMALLINT  ,
SQLHANDLE 
 

Definition at line 265 of file Session.cpp.

References m_nLastError, m_strLastErrorMessage, m_strLastErrorSqlState, and REM_LEN.

Referenced by Connect().

00266 {
00267         SQLRETURN retcode;
00268         SQLSMALLINT iRecord = 1;
00269         SQLCHAR szSqlState[REM_LEN];
00270         SQLINTEGER pfNativeError;
00271         SQLCHAR szErrorMsg[REM_LEN];
00272         SQLSMALLINT cbErrorMsgMax = REM_LEN - 1;
00273         SQLSMALLINT pcbErrorMsg;
00274 
00275 /*
00276         printf("Handle type: %s\n", (hType == SQL_HANDLE_STMT) ? "Statement" :
00277                 (hType == SQL_HANDLE_ENV) ? "Environment" :
00278                 (hType == SQL_HANDLE_DBC) ? "DBC" : "???");*/
00279 
00280         retcode = SQLGetDiagRec (hType, h, // SQL_HANDLE_STMT, m_hstmt,
00281                 iRecord, szSqlState, &pfNativeError,
00282                 szErrorMsg, cbErrorMsgMax, &pcbErrorMsg);
00283 
00284 /*
00285         printf(" *** %s *** sqlstate '%s'       errormsg '%s'\n",
00286                 (rc == SQL_ERROR) ? "SQL_ERROR" :
00287                 (rc == SQL_SUCCESS_WITH_INFO) ? "SQL_SUCCESS_WITH_INFO" : "",
00288                 szSqlState, szErrorMsg);*/
00289 
00290         if (m_nLastError == 0)
00291         {
00292                 m_nLastError = rc;
00293                 m_strLastErrorSqlState = (char*)szSqlState;
00294                 m_strLastErrorMessage = (char*)szErrorMsg;
00295         }
00296 
00297 }
